Quite a bit of noise surrounding D6 in India. There is a price dispute from Reliance, the operator, who wants higher gas prices. Has sold some holdings to BP and the Indian government is delaying processing. Drilling in Trinidad now and we'll have to see how that goes. Drilling in Kurdistan did not go well. Just announced a drilling contract in Indonesia, which would be the big upside for them. Very high risk.

There could still be some weakness in the stock. NAV is about $40. We'll find out how the Kurdistan well has done in about a month. The big exploration program won't be on till 2012 when they drill in Indonesia.

Quite a few unknowns with respect to the gas price negotiations with the Indian Government and their partner Reliance Industries. Drilling some really big elephant frontier type exploration prospects.
HOLD
Great company over the past decade. Great gas discovery in India and great cash flow. Thinking of increasing their interest in some other projects and may need $700-$800 million of debt financing. Has very clean balance sheet and investors are concerned about adding debt and capitalizing on the new development. Also their partner Reliance Industries has gone to war with the Indian government.

Gas producer in India. Just had great news that BP (BP-N) was buying into their joint venture. This should add some expertise in the offshore and gas marketing.
